HOW I PREPPED FOR A BODYBUILDING SHOW 🏆
🚨 Warning: Prep is extreme, unhealthy, and not sustainable. I don’t recommend it unless you know what you’re getting into.
With only 4 weeks to dial in, here’s how I did it 👇
🥗 DIET:
🔥 500 calorie deficit
🍗 Protein: 1.25g/lb BW
🥑 Fats: 0.3g/lb BW
🍚 Carbs: Filled in the rest
✅ Ate mostly veggies, protein, & low-calorie condiments to stay full.
🏃♂️ CARDIO:
🚶♂️ 15K steps/day
🔥 60 min treadmill (15% incline @ 2.5mph)
🏋️♂️ TRAINING:
💪 6x per week (Modified legs/push/pull split)
⚠️ CONSEQUENCES:
❌ Extreme fatigue
❌ Mood swings
❌ Brain fog
❌ Hormonal imbalances
📌 THE TAKEAWAY:
This is why I preach a sustainable, balanced lifestyle over extreme dieting.
